b) Air pressure unit and air pressure display
Atmospheric pressure is the pressure at any point on the earth caused by the weight of the air column above it. An
atmospheric pressure refers to the average pressure and gradually decreases as the altitude increases. Meteorolo-
gists measure the air pressure with barometers. As the change in air pressure is heavily dependent on the weather, it
is possible to predict the weather by measuring the changes in pressure.

Switching the display between absolute and relative air pressure
You can switch the air pressure display between absolute and relative pressure. The atmospheric pressure at your
location is the absolute air pressure as measured. The relative air pressure is the atmospheric pressure at sea level.
To switch between them, proceed as follows:
• Press and hold the
BARO
button (1) for 2 seconds to switch between absolute and relative air pressure measure-
ment. ‘ABSOLUTE’ or ‘RELATIVE’ is displayed.

Set the offset value for relative air pressure.
1. Press and hold the
BARO
button (1) for 2 seconds until the ‘ABSOLUTE’ or ‘RELATIVE’ symbol flashes. The
current setting flashes.
2. Press the Up button (20) or the Down button (21) to select the relative air pressure display.
3. Press and hold the
BARO
button again until the relative air pressure digit flashes.
4. Press the Up button (20) or the Down button (21) to change a setting value. Press and hold the respective
button to quickly scroll through the digits.
5. Press the
BARO
button (1) to save your setting and exit setting mode.
The relative air pressure is preset to 1013 hPa (29.91 inHg). If you change the offset value for relative
air pressure, the corresponding weather displays also change. The relative air pressure is based on the
sea level height. The relative pressure changes according to absolute pressure changes as soon as the
weather station/outdoor sensor has been operated for approx. 1 hour
